BW30
“The important and right step”
“I have been running large wind turbines since 1994, and since 2005 an agricultural business in the eastern hill country SH, also with biogas and PV systems on the roofs.
I always wanted to cover my operational electricity needs regeneratively and therefore looked for a supplement for the “dark” season in addition to the PV electricity I used myself.
That’s why I installed the BestWatt 30 in July 2019 as an “island system” and was able to achieve my goal optimally and even fill up our 4 e-cars + the e-wheel loader all year round.
This is how I see the maximum added value implemented.
My electricity consumption from the public grid has reduced by 99.5% today.”
Turbine type | BestWatt 30 |
Tower | 42m lattice tower |
Average windspeed | 5,5 m/s |
Yield | ca. 70.000 kWh |
Date of installation | 2018 |
Country | Germany |
Region | Ostsee – Boren |

BW10
A combination of wind and sun
Albert van Hell combines agriculture with chicken keeping and thus a power consumption of approx. 40,000 kWh. On the advice of BestWatt, a combination of wind and sun was chosen. The small wind turbine accounts for most of the energy production and has been supplemented with 100 solar panels. After all, the fans in the chicken coop run non-stop day and night. On hot summer days there is more ventilation and we have a lot of sun. The combination of photovoltaics and a wind turbine, for example, is perfect for supplying your company with self-generated energy.
Turbine type | BestWatt 10 |
Tower | 25m lattice tower |
Average windspeed | 4,4 m/s |
Yield | ca. 25.000 kWh |
Date of installation | 2020 |
Country | Netherlands |
Region | Putt |
